Local tips
- Arrive early in the afternoon to explore the temple grounds before the sunset crowds arrive.
- Wear comfortable shoes, as you will be walking on uneven rocky surfaces.
- Bring a camera to capture the stunning views, especially during sunset.
- Respect local customs and dress modestly when visiting the temple.
- Check the tide times, as the temple can become inaccessible during high tide.

Getting There
-
Public Bus
From your location in Bali, head to the nearest bus station. Look for the 'Bali Trans' buses (or similar public bus service) that run towards Tabanan. Make sure to get a bus that stops at Tabanan town. Once you arrive in Tabanan, exit the bus and ask for directions to Tanah Lot. It is approximately 30 minutes away on foot or you can take a local ojek (motorcycle taxi) to cover the remaining distance.
-
Bicycle Rental
If you’re feeling adventurous, consider renting a bicycle from a local shop in your area. Follow the main roads heading towards Beraban, Kediri. You’ll travel through scenic rice fields and small villages. Once you reach Beraban, follow the signs to Tanah Lot. The total distance is about 15 kilometers, and it should take around 1-2 hours depending on your cycling speed. Make sure to wear a helmet and stay hydrated along the way.
-
Taxi or Ride-Hailing Service
For a more comfortable and direct option, you can use a taxi or a ride-hailing service like Gojek or Grab. Open the app, set your destination to Tanah Lot, and confirm the ride. Provide the driver with the address: Beraban, Kediri, Tabanan Regency, Bali 82121. The ride will take around 30-45 minutes depending on traffic.
